# APBA Kısa Özet

This retrospective cohort study evaluated 102 pediatric recipients under 18 years of age who underwent living donor liver transplantation (LDLT) for cholestatic liver diseases between August 2015 and June 2024 at two Cairo transplant centers. Patients were stratified into three body weight groups: less than 10 kg (n=28), 10-15 kg (n=26), and more than 15 kg (n=48). The primary objective was to assess the effect of recipient body weight on postoperative complications and survival outcomes. Median age was 6 years, with a median body weight of 15 kg; 59.8% of recipients were male. The study compared demographic, operative, postoperative, and survival data across groups using appropriate statistical tests, with survival analyzed via Kaplan-Meier method and log-rank testing.

# Çalışma neyi araştırdı?

The research aimed to evaluate the effect of recipient body weight on postoperative complications and survival after LDLT for cholestatic liver diseases in children. A key question was whether recipients weighing less than 10 kg are at significantly higher risk for technical complications and poorer clinical outcomes compared to heavier groups.

# Temel bulgular

  • Postoperatif pnömoni: <10 kg grubunda %51,7, 10‑15 kg’da %30,8, >15 kg’da %20,8 (p<0.05).
  • Portal ven trombozu: <10 kg’da %14,3, 10‑15 kg’da %3,8, >15 kg’da %2,1 (p<0.05).
  • Erken mortalite (30 gün): <10 kg %25,0, 10‑15 kg %19,2, >15 kg %14,6 (istatistiksel olarak anlamlı fark yok).
  • 1‑yıl yaşam oranı: <10 kg %71,4, 10‑15 kg %76,9, >15 kg %87,5 (p>0.05).
  • 3‑yıl yaşam oranı: <10 kg %71,4, 10‑15 kg %76,9, >15 kg %81,3 (p>0.05).
  • Ortalama değerler: Medyan yaş 6 yıl, medyan ağırlık 15 kg.

# Bulgular ne anlama geliyor?

Children weighing less than 10 kg at the time of LDLT have higher postoperative morbidity, particularly pneumonia and portal vein thrombosis, but achieve survival comparable to that of heavier recipients. Low body weight alone does not increase early mortality or compromise long-term survival. The increased complication rates in the smallest recipients likely reflect technical challenges and immune-related factors in this vulnerable subgroup, but the data support proceeding with transplantation in experienced centers.

# Klinik önem

  • Karar verme: Low body weight alone should not be considered a contraindication to pediatric LDLT, but perioperative care and complication monitoring should be intensified for children under 10 kg.
  • Merkez deneyimi: Results underscore that high-volume, experienced transplant centers are better equipped to manage low-weight recipients safely.
  • Hasta ve aile bilgilendirmesi: Families should be counseled that while low weight alone does not reduce survival chances, the risk of infection and thrombosis is higher, necessitating vigilant postoperative management.

# Sınırlılıklar

  • Retrospektif tasarım: Retrospective design limits causal inference; observed associations may be confounded by unmeasured factors.
  • Coğrafi sınırlama: The study was conducted at only two centers in Cairo; generalizability of results to global populations is uncertain.
  • Küçük örneklem: The <10 kg group included only 28 patients, limiting statistical power.
  • Eksik veri: Some potential risk factors, such as donor-recipient anatomical compatibility and specific immunosuppression protocols, were not detailed in the report.
  • Çıkar çatışması: Declared conflict of interest is unclear, which may introduce an additional layer of uncertainty in the interpretation of results.

APBA Yorumu: This study demonstrates that low-weight pediatric LDLT recipients can have similar survival outcomes to heavier patients when transplanted at experienced centers. However, the significantly higher morbidity, particularly regarding pneumonia and portal vein thrombosis, suggests that perioperative protocols and risk‑benefit assessments should be individualized. Further validation of these findings across diverse geographic and clinical settings is critical for refining transplant guidelines and policies.
